Understanding Casino Licensing and Regulation
One of the most important factors to consider when evaluating an online casino is its licensing and regulation. A reputable casino will be licensed by a recognized regulatory authority, ensuring it adheres to strict standards of fairness and security. These authorities, such as the United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C) or the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), oversee the casino’s operations and ensure player protection. Without a valid license, a casino operates in a legal grey area, potentially exposing players to risks such as fraudulent practices and unresolved disputes. Players should always verify the licensing information displayed on the casino’s website, and independently confirm its validity with the issuing authority.
The Role of Independent Auditors
Beyond licensing, reputable casinos often employ independent auditing firms to verify the fairness of their games. These auditors, like eCOGRA or iTech Labs, use rigorous testing methods to ensure that the random number generators (RNGs) used in casino games are truly random and haven’t been tampered with. The results of these audits are usually published on the casino’s website, providing players with an additional layer of assurance. Look for casinos that prominently display these audit seals, demonstrating their commitment to transparency and fair gaming practices. A casino that’s willing to subject itself to external scrutiny is far more likely to operate with integrity.
| Regulatory Authority | Jurisdiction |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|---|
| U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) | United Kingdom | Licensing, regulating and enforcing gambling laws in Great Britain. |
|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) | Malta | Oversees all forms of gaming in Malta, ensuring fair and transparent operations. |
| Gibraltar Regulatory Authority (GRA) | Gibraltar | Regulates gambling operators based in Gibraltar, focusing on consumer protection. |
The presence of a robust regulatory framework and independent audits significantly reduces the risks associated with online gambling, giving players greater confidence in the integrity of the games and the security of their funds.

Understanding Return to Player (RTP) Percentages
When choosing games, it’s important to consider the Return to Player (RTP) percentage. RTP represents the theoretical amount of money a game will payout to players over a long period. Higher RTP percentages generally indicate better odds for players. Many online casinos now publish the RTP percentages for their games, allowing players to make informed decisions. However, it’s important to remember that RTP is a theoretical value and doesn’t guarantee individual wins. It’s simply a measure of the game’s long-term payout rate. Players should also be aware of the volatility of a game, which refers to the frequency and size of payouts.

Security Measures for Financial Transactions
Security is paramount when it comes to online payments. Reputable casinos employ state-of-the-art encryption technology,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er), to protect players’ financial information from unauthorized access. They also adhere to strict security protocols, such as PCI DSS (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ard), to ensure the safe handling of credit card data. Players should always check that the casino’s website uses HTTPS (indicated by a padlock icon in the address bar), which signifies a secure connection. Avoid casinos that don’t prioritize security measures, as they may be vulnerable to cyberattacks and data breaches.

Responsible Gaming Initiatives and Player Protection
A responsible casino prioritizes player protection and promotes safe gambling practices. They offer a range of tools and resources to help players manage their gambling habits, such as deposit lim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and access to problem gambling support organizations. These initiatives demonstrate a commitment to preventing problem gambling and protecting vulnerable individuals. Players should always gamble responsibly and within their means, and utilize the available tools to stay in control. A reputable casino actively encourages responsible gaming and provides support to those who may be struggling with gambling addiction.
